MySQL创建一个自增的序列

作为一名经验丰富的开发者,我将教给你如何在MySQL中创建一个自增的序列。下面是一份详细的步骤表格,展示了整个流程:

步骤 描述
步骤1 创建一个数据表
步骤2 添加一个自增列
步骤3 插入数据并自动递增

现在让我们逐步进行每个步骤的详细说明。

步骤1:创建一个数据表

首先,我们需要创建一个数据表来存储我们的数据。你可以使用以下的代码来创建一个名为table_name的数据表:

CREATE TABLE table_name (
  id INT PRIMARY KEY AUTO_INCREMENT,
  column1 VARCHAR(255),
  column2 VARCHAR(255),
  ...
);

在上面的代码中,我们使用了CREATE TABLE语句来创建一个名为table_name的数据表。id列是我们用于自增的列,它被设置为主键,并且使用了AUTO_INCREMENT关键字。

步骤2:添加一个自增列

在上一步中,我们已经创建了一个数据表。现在,我们需要为该表添加一个自增的列。使用以下的代码将自增列添加到已创建的数据表中:

ALTER TABLE table_name MODIFY id INT AUTO_INCREMENT;

上述代码中,我们使用ALTER TABLE语句修改了table_name数据表中的id列。通过使用MODIFY关键字,我们将id列的类型修改为INT,并将其设置为自增。

步骤3:插入数据并自动递增

现在,我们已经创建了一个带有自增列的数据表。接下来,我们可以插入数据并观察自增列的递增行为。使用以下的代码来插入一条数据:

INSERT INTO table_name (column1, column2, ...)
VALUES ('value1', 'value2', ...);

在上面的代码中,我们使用INSERT INTO语句向table_name数据表中插入数据。通过指定要插入的列和对应的值,我们可以将数据插入到表中。自增列id将会自动递增并分配一个唯一的值。

现在,你已经知道了如何在MySQL中创建一个自增的序列。希望这篇文章对你有所帮助!

注:以上所有的MySQL代码均以markdown语法形式标识出来。